Brave New Spirits announce latest release for WhiskyHeroes series

30/08/2024

Glasgow-based independent bottler, blender, and distiller, Brave New Spirits, has unveiled the latest additions to their WhiskyHeroes series.

This new collection features six different bottlings for general release, along with exclusive whiskies for select markets, including the UK and Germany.

Additionally, two single cask rums from Australia and Belize, known as The Rum Rogues, will be available.

Continuing the theme of their earlier releases this year, WhiskyHeroes batch 2 includes single malt and single grain whiskies from various regions and distilleries, such as Tamdhu, Glendullan, Inchgower, and North British.

Each bottle comes with an age statement and has been matured or finished in either Bourbon barrels or a variety of Sherry casks, including PX, Palo Cortado, and Oloroso, providing a diverse array of classic Scotch Whisky flavor profiles.

These whiskies, available as either single cask or small batch releases, will feature bold, colorful WhiskyHeroes labels and edition names inspired by vintage-era adventure novels and artwork.

The launch will be accompanied by both in-person and virtual tastings in collaboration with WhiskyHeroes’ international distribution partners, participation in major whisky festivals across the UK, Europe, and Asia, and bespoke events with whisky clubs and followers of the WhiskyHeroes social media pages.

Recently, whisky enthusiasts in Germany had the opportunity to suggest a name for one of the new releases, with the most popular choice being selected for one of the new offerings there.

A spokesperson for Brave New Spirits said, “We’re looking forward to seeing the new WhiskyHeroes range reaching whisky fans around the world, and to supporting retailers & distributors with their events throughout the busy end of year period.

“The WhiskyHeroes range is now available in more countries than ever before and are also the first releases from Brave New Spirits to be available in countries such as Denmark, Sweden & Uruguay.”
